• 🚨 Major Political Shift Alert! 🚨 The Kwankwasiyya Movement has declared the departure of Rabi'u Kwankwaso from the New Nigerian Peoples Party (NNPP) as a significant blow, stating it marks the end of the party in Kano and beyond. In a recent interview, spokesman Habibu Mohammed made it clear: without Kwankwaso, the NNPP struggles to exist.

  • What does a former Minister of Defence joining a new political party signify for Nigeria's political landscape? Recently, Rabiu Kwankwaso officially registered with the African Democratic Congress (ADC) in Kano, and his actions have sparked significant interest. The event took place at Gidan Kwankwasiyya, where he proudly received his membership card in the presence of notable figures like Obi, Tambuwal, and Amaechi.

  • 🚨 Breaking News from Kano State! 🚨

    The political landscape just got a shake-up as Deputy Governor Comrade Aminu Abdussalam has officially resigned amid mounting pressure and an impeachment process. This announcement came from the Kwankwasiyya Movement, making waves and raising eyebrows in the state's political arena.

  • 🚨 Important message for all political enthusiasts! 🚨

    In light of recent developments, Senator Rabiu Musa Kwankwaso has called on supporters to steer clear of money politics following Governor Abba Kabir Yusuf’s resignation from the New Nigeria People’s Party (NNPP). During a recent meeting with Kwankwasiyya groups in Kano, he emphasized the importance of integrity and genuine support over financial gain.
